In 2008 the
reported number of claims against catholic priests for sexual abuse
rose 16%, in the US. Found by a study commissioned by the US Conference of Catholic Bishops. The
report found 803 new allegations in 2008, compared with 692 in 2007. For 2008 $436m was paid out for abuse cases in the US only; most of that amount was victim compensation.
